Get started5 George Road is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Sutton Coldfield (B73 5AN). It has a recorded floor area of 72 m² (around 775 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(July 2021) shows an E (score 45),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The rating has held steady at E across 2 certificates since April 2010. Between certificates, lighting went from Average to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Average to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 82), a 3-band jump.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 5.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£278,000 is 15.8% above the 2022 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£310/sq ft) was about 55.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last sale on file: £240,000 in June 2022.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end. At 72 m² it's 17.2%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(87 m² median across 13 EPCs). It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 85% of similar EPCs).
